In the 2013 premiere of BlazBlue: Alter Memory , titled the anime attempts the monumental task of distilling the dense, time-looping lore of the BlazBlue: Calamity Trigger fighting game into a television format. The episode serves as both an introduction to a dystopian world powered by "Ars Magus" and a catalyst for the series' overarching mystery.
